F. Panzitta is a scholar working on Genetics, Molecular Biology and Infectious Diseases. According to data from OpenAlex, F. Panzitta has authored 2 papers receiving a total of 6 indexed citations (citations by other indexed papers that have themselves been cited), including 2 papers in Genetics, 1 paper in Molecular Biology and 0 papers in Infectious Diseases. Recurrent topics in F. Panzitta's work include Genetic and phenotypic traits in livestock (2 papers), Animal Genetics and Reproduction (1 paper) and Genomics and Phylogenetic Studies (1 paper). F. Panzitta is often cited by papers focused on Genetic and phenotypic traits in livestock (2 papers), Animal Genetics and Reproduction (1 paper) and Genomics and Phylogenetic Studies (1 paper). F. Panzitta collaborates with scholars based in Italy. F. Panzitta's co-authors include Alessandra Stella, P. Boettcher, G. Gandini, J. L. Williams, Luciano Milanesi, Ivan Merelli, Andrea Caprera and Barbara Lazzari and has published in prestigious journals such as Journal of Heredity and Animal Genetics.

All Works

2 of 2 papers shown
1.
Panzitta, F., Andrea Caprera, Ivan Merelli, et al.. (2008). Mining the Bovine Genome with the “Bovine SNP Retriever”. Journal of Heredity. 99(6). 696–698. 1 indexed citations
2.
Stella, Alessandra, F. Panzitta, G. Gandini, & P. Boettcher. (2007). Use of linked loci as individuals or haplotypes for marker‐assisted breed assignment. Animal Genetics. 39(1). 8–14. 5 indexed citations
